TG EAPCET Exam Pattern

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University, Hyderabad, will organize the Telangana Engineering, Agriculture, and Medical Common Entrance Test (TG EAPCET-2026) on behalf of the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E). The official notification by JNTU outlines the TG EAPCET 2026 exam pattern, providing crucial information for aspirants preparing for the exam. 

The TG EAPCET 2026 exam, which will be conducted online in a computer-based mode, will consist of objective-type questions covering Mathematics, Physics, and Chemistry.

The duration of the TG EAPCET 2026 exam is set as 3 hours, during which candidates will need to answer questions from the mentioned subjects. 1.0TG EAPCET Exam Pattern - Overview

Candidates are advised to align their preparation with the approved TG EAPCET exam pattern. The examination will stick to the syllabus set by the Telangana State Council of Higher Education (TSCHE). Here's a simple overview.

Particulars

Details

Exam Mode

Online (Computer-Based Test)

Duration

180 Minutes (3 hours)

Medium of Exam

English, Urdu and Telugu

Type of Questions

Multiple Choice Questions

Total Marks

160 Marks

Number of Questions

Physics: 40, Chemistry: 40, Math/Biology: 80

Marking Scheme

+1 for Every Correct Answer

Negative Marking

No Negative Marking

2.0TG EAPCET 2026 Marking Scheme

Each correct answer in the TG EAPCET 2026 exam will earn candidates a score of one mark. Refer to the marking scheme outlined.

Subject

Questions

Marks per question

Marks

Physics

40

1

40

Chemistry

40

1

40

Mathematics

80

1

80

Total

160

1

160

3.0Minimum Qualifying Marks for TG EAPCET 2026

  • The qualifying criteria for TG EAPCET 2026 dictate that candidates must secure a minimum of 25% of the maximum marks to be considered for ranking.
  • Candidates belonging to the Scheduled Caste and Scheduled Tribe categories are exempt from specific minimum qualifying marks.
  • It's important to note that while there is no prescribed minimum for SC and ST candidates, their admission is subject to the availability of seats allocated for these categories.
